An exploratory investigation on the in-situ synthesis of SiC/AlN/Al composites by spark plasma sintering
چکیده انگلیسی


• In-situ synthesis of SiC/AlN/Al composites by SPS of powder mixtures of Al and SiCN.
• The formation of new phases and the relatively absence of porosities are attributed to the co-existence of solid–liquid state.
• XRD patterns revealed the in-situ formation of SiC and AlN.
• An improvement in density and hardness is observed.

The powder mixtures of aluminum and silicon carbonitride (Al–SiCN) have been consolidated into bulk materials by spark plasma sintering. XRD patterns indicated the in-situ formation of SiC and AlN. The density of the SiCN–Al composite sintered by SPS at 500°C is 2.65 g/cm3 or higher in a weight range of SiCN powder particles up to 2.5%. The formation of new phases and the relatively absence of porosities in the matrix composites are attributed to the co-existence of solid–liquid state that leads to the effective densification of the mixed powders. The breakdown of SiCN network structure was considered to result from a reaction between partially aluminum melt and SiCN particles. An improvement in density and hardness is observed.
